What Is a Kitchen Remodel?
Kitchen remodeling describes the practice of changing, expanding, or transforming the layout, materials, systems, and surfaces of an existing kitchen. Unlike a surface-level refresh, a full kitchen remodel often covers replacing cabinetry, countertops, flooring, and appliances. The extent of the project varies based on the client's vision and timeline.
Mechanically, kitchen remodeling functions through a phased building sequence. Professional builders first review the current layout — examining subfloor conditions, ceiling height, and structural integrity. From there, the crew methodically removes outdated components and replaces everything with modern, code-compliant materials. The outcome is a space that functions better, looks better, and lasts longer.

The Kitchen Remodeling Journey Step by Step
- Getting to Know Your Goals — Our remodeling specialists meet with you directly to learn about your household's cooking habits, style preferences, and practical needs. This discussion informs every decision that follows and lets our team develop a personalized project roadmap built around your life.
- Design and Material Selection — Our planning specialists collaborate with you through cabinet layouts, countertop options, flooring materials, and appliance selections. All selections are confirmed in writing before construction begins, so the project stays on track.
- Securing Permits and Site Prep — Brother & Brother Builders manages the permit process with local code officials to keep your project legal. We also prepare the site by covering floors and cabinetry in nearby spaces, capping plumbing, and staging materials.
- Clearing Out the Old Kitchen — Existing cabinets, countertops, flooring, and fixtures are safely torn out by our trained workers. If the scope calls for structural changes, subfloor replacement, or expanded footprint work, this is where the major changes happen.
- Plumbing, Wiring, and Ventilation Rough-In — Certified subcontractors set up or move dedicated circuits for appliances, GFCI protection, and recessed lighting wiring. All work is inspected by permitting authorities before the next phase starts.
- Bringing the New Kitchen Together — Custom or semi-custom cabinetry is installed level, plumb, and square. Countertops — whether quartz, granite, butcher block, or laminate — are measured, fabricated, and installed to exact dimensions. Backsplash tile, flooring, and finish carpentry bring the design together.
- Final Inspections, Punch List, and Client Walkthrough — When the full scope of work is wrapped up, our lead supervisor performs a detailed walkthrough against our internal quality checklist. Outstanding punch-list tasks are resolved before we leave, and you walk through the finished kitchen to ensure the result matches your vision.

Kitchen Remodeling FAQ
How long does kitchen remodeling usually take?The length of a kitchen remodeling project varies depending on the size of the kitchen, complexity of the design, and availability of materials. A mid-range kitchen remodel commonly spans three to seven weeks for the construction phase alone. Full gut renovations can take three to five months from permit approval to punch-list completion.
How much does kitchen remodeling typically cost?Kitchen remodeling pricing depends on many factors based on cabinet choices, countertop materials, appliance upgrades, and structural changes. In the San Jose area, a minor kitchen update might begin at $15,000 to $25,000, while a mid-range full remodel often falls between $45,000 to $85,000. Luxury kitchen remodels can exceed $100,000 depending on finishes and structural scope. Our project managers can give you a detailed written quote after understanding your scope and budget.
Will kitchen remodeling disrupt our daily routine?A kitchen remodel will affect your ability to use your cooking and dining routine. Most homeowners use a spare room or outdoor grill while work is ongoing. Our crew communicates the daily schedule in advance and takes steps to keep your home livable throughout the process.
What countertop and cabinet materials do you recommend?We work with a wide range of products that range from entry-level to custom luxury. Common surface materials include solid surface, concrete, recycled glass, and stainless steel. For cabinetry, we work with painted, stained, and thermofoil finishes in dozens of door styles. Our designers are ready to recommend the right combination of durability, style, and affordability.
How much does kitchen remodeling add to a home's resale price?Based on remodeling industry reports that kitchen remodeling pays back roughly 65 to 85 percent of the total spend when the home is sold. Beyond the financial return, a professionally renovated kitchen can make a home sell faster and frequently results in stronger offers from buyers.
